Psychologists in Nottingham
A psychiatrist is a doctor who is skilled in the field of mental health. Psychiatrists are highly educated medical professionals who prescribe medications and treat psychotic disorders. They can also provide counselling and psychotherapy. In certain instances they may also recommend lab tests and other diagnostic procedures. They may recommend changes in lifestyle or physical therapy as part of the treatment. Psychiatrists can help patients with schizophrenia, depression, anxiety, bipolar disorder and other mental disorders.
The majority of psychiatrists are board certified in their area of expertise. They may have been trained in different therapeutic methods such as psychodynamic and cognitive behavioral therapy theories. They may also have training in the field of forensic psychology, adolescent psychology and other areas of expertise.
Some psychiatrists also participate in teaching or research. They can provide you with the most up-to-date knowledge of the latest treatments and medications. They will collaborate with you to create a treatment plan that is best for you.

Psychiatrists in Sutton in Ashfield
There are many ways to seek help if are suffering from mental health issues. Psychiatrists are doctors with medical training who specialize in diagnosing and treating mental health issues can assist. They can also prescribe medications in the event of need. They are part of the community mental health teams, at hospitals and clinics. They might also have a private psychiatrists practice.
In addition to the medication, a psychiatrist can offer psychological assistance. This can include therapy, education, and even advice. They may also refer patients to other services offered by the community. This could include support groups or art therapy. These sessions are designed to enable patients to express themselves without fear of being assessed. The aim is to help the patient feel calmer and better able to cope.
The NHS provides clinical psychology services, but there aren't enough of these specialists. This means that waiting lists are long. Some patients prefer to consult an individual clinical psychologist who may offer more options in terms of treatment approaches and Private Psychiatrist Devon could be able to see them sooner than the NHS does.
